From adacacb28586a69b7496105cbe48b2bcea69055c Mon Sep 17 00:00:00 2001 From: Gael Guennebaud Date: Wed, 2 Mar 2011 14:24:26 +0100 Subject: fix bug #204: limit integer values to numbers which are representable using float --- unsupported/test/openglsupport.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'unsupported/test/openglsupport.cpp') diff --git a/unsupported/test/openglsupport.cpp b/unsupported/test/openglsupport.cpp index e14c2d4e6..3956c2980 100644 --- a/unsupported/test/openglsupport.cpp +++ b/unsupported/test/openglsupport.cpp @@ -57,7 +57,7 @@ using namespace Eigen; } #define VERIFY_UNIFORMi(NAME,TYPE) { \ - TYPE value; value.setRandom(); \ + TYPE value = TYPE::Random().eval().cast().cast(); \ TYPE data; \ int loc = glGetUniformLocation(prg_id, #NAME); \ VERIFY((loc!=-1) && "uniform not found"); \ -- cgit v1.2.3